Cách Tính Lương Trong Excel: Hướng Dẫn Toàn Diện Giúp Bạn Quản Lý Lương Hiệu Quả

Chào bạn, nếu bạn đang tìm kiếm một “bí kíp” để quản lý và tính toán lương thưởng cho nhân viên một cách chính xác, nhanh chóng mà không cần đến phần mềm phức tạp, thì bài viết này chính là dành cho bạn! Excel từ lâu đã trở thành công cụ không thể thiếu trong các doanh nghiệp, đặc biệt là với nghiệp vụ kế toán và nhân sự. Việc thành thạo cách tính lương trong Excel không chỉ giúp bạn tiết kiệm thời gian đáng kể mà còn nâng cao độ chính xác, hạn chế tối đa sai sót so với phương pháp thủ công.
Trong bài viết này, chúng ta sẽ cùng khám phá những lý do vì sao Excel lại quan trọng đến vậy trong việc tính lương, đồng thời đi sâu vào các hàm và công thức Excel thông dụng, cách áp dụng chúng để xây dựng một bảng lương hoàn chỉnh và hiệu quả. Hãy cùng Thủ Thuật Excel tìm hiểu ngay nhé!
Tại sao Excel là “trợ thủ đắc lực” cho nghiệp vụ tính lương?
Trong bối cảnh công việc ngày càng đòi hỏi sự nhanh nhạy và chính xác, Excel nổi lên như một giải pháp tuyệt vời cho việc quản lý lương. Dưới đây là những lợi ích nổi bật khi bạn biết cách tận dụng tối đa công cụ này:
- Tự động hóa và giảm thiểu sai sót: Excel cung cấp một bộ sưu tập phong phú các hàm và công thức mạnh mẽ, cho phép bạn thiết lập các quy tắc tính lương dựa trên nhiều tiêu chí khác nhau. Thay vì phải tính toán thủ công cho từng nhân viên, bạn có thể áp dụng hàng loạt công thức, giúp tự động hóa toàn bộ quá trình, loại bỏ gánh nặng tính toán và giảm thiểu rủi ro sai sót. Điều này không chỉ giúp người dùng tiết kiệm đáng kể thời gian mà còn loại bỏ các sai sót thường gặp khi tính toán thủ công.
- Tích hợp dữ liệu linh hoạt: Một trong những điểm mạnh của Excel là khả năng liên kết và lấy dữ liệu từ nhiều trang tính (sheet) khác nhau. Bạn có thể dễ dàng tổng hợp dữ liệu chấm công, thưởng, phụ cấp từ các nguồn riêng biệt và đưa vào bảng lương chính. Sự linh hoạt này giúp việc cập nhật và quản lý bảng lương trở nên đơn giản hơn bao giờ hết, tạo ra các bảng lương đa chiều, đầy đủ thông tin.
- Theo dõi biến động và báo cáo hiệu quả: Lương thưởng thường xuyên có sự thay đổi theo thời gian, hiệu suất làm việc hoặc các chính sách mới. Với Excel, bạn có thể dễ dàng tạo ra các biểu đồ, đồ thị để trực quan hóa dữ liệu lương, theo dõi sự biến động và đưa ra các báo cáo chi tiết. Những báo cáo này không chỉ hỗ trợ quản lý hiệu quả mà còn cung cấp dữ liệu quan trọng cho các nhà quản lý để đưa ra quyết định về lương bổng và phúc lợi. Để hiểu rõ hơn về các chỉ số liên quan, bạn có thể tham khảo thêm về công thức tính bình quân đầu người.
- Kiểm soát và đảm bảo tính chính xác: Tính lương là một nghiệp vụ đòi hỏi độ chính xác cao, đặc biệt với các doanh nghiệp có quy mô nhân sự lớn. Khi có vấn đề phát sinh, Excel sẽ tự động báo lỗi trong công thức, giúp bạn dễ dàng rà soát lại các bước tính toán và nhanh chóng tìm ra lỗi sai trong quy trình. Nhờ đó, việc kiểm soát dữ liệu lương luôn được chặt chẽ, đảm bảo sự công bằng và minh bạch.
- Dễ dùng và tùy chỉnh theo nhu cầu: Excel là một phần mềm quen thuộc với đông đảo người dùng, đi kèm với nhiều công cụ hỗ trợ trình bày và định dạng bảng lương theo nhu cầu cụ thể của từng doanh nghiệp. Nếu gặp vướng mắc, bạn có thể dễ dàng tìm kiếm tài liệu hướng dẫn hoặc tham khảo từ cộng đồng người dùng Excel rộng lớn.
- Tiết kiệm thời gian và công sức đáng kể: So với việc tính lương trên giấy tờ hoặc máy tính cầm tay, việc áp dụng cách tính lương trong Excel giúp bạn tiết kiệm thời gian và công sức một cách đáng kể. Các hàm tính toán tự động sẽ thay bạn xử lý hàng loạt dữ liệu, giúp bạn tập trung vào các công việc quan trọng khác.
Tổng hợp các hàm Excel quan trọng nhất để tính lương
Để xây dựng một bảng lương hoàn chỉnh và tối ưu trên Excel, việc nắm vững các hàm sau đây là vô cùng cần thiết.
Hàm IF – Lựa chọn điều kiện cơ bản
Hàm IF là một trong những hàm logic phổ biến nhất, cho phép bạn kiểm tra một điều kiện và trả về các giá trị khác nhau tùy thuộc vào điều kiện đó là đúng hay sai.
- Cú pháp:
=IF(điều_kiện, giá_trị_nếu_đúng, giá_trị_nếu_sai) - Ví dụ ứng dụng trong tính lương: Bạn muốn tính phụ cấp trách nhiệm cho nhân viên. Nếu nhân viên có chức vụ là “Trưởng phòng” thì phụ cấp là 2.000.000 VNĐ, nếu không thì là 0.
=IF(C2="Trưởng phòng", 2000000, 0)
Hàm OR & IF(OR) – Xử lý nhiều điều kiện “HOẶC”
Hàm OR kiểm tra xem ít nhất một trong các điều kiện được chỉ định có đúng hay không. Nếu có bất kỳ điều kiện nào đúng, hàm sẽ trả về TRUE; ngược lại, nếu tất cả các điều kiện đều sai, hàm sẽ trả về FALSE.
- Cú pháp OR:
=OR(điều_kiện1, [điều_kiện2], ...) - Cú pháp IF(OR):
=IF(OR(điều_kiện1, điều_kiện2, ...), giá_trị_nếu_đúng, giá_trị_nếu_sai) - Ví dụ ứng dụng trong tính lương: Nhân viên làm việc tại “Phòng Kế toán” hoặc “Phòng Nhân sự” sẽ được thưởng chuyên cần 500.000 VNĐ.
=IF(OR(D2="Kế toán", D2="Nhân sự"), 500000, 0)
Hàm AND & IF(AND) – Xử lý nhiều điều kiện “VÀ”
Hàm AND kiểm tra xem tất cả các điều kiện được chỉ định có đúng hay không. Chỉ khi tất cả các điều kiện đều đúng, hàm mới trả về TRUE; nếu có bất kỳ điều kiện nào sai, hàm sẽ trả về FALSE.
- Cú pháp AND:
=AND(điều_kiện1, [điều_kiện2], ...) - Cú pháp IF(AND):
=IF(AND(điều_kiện1, điều_kiện2, ...), giá_trị_nếu_đúng, giá_trị_nếu_sai) - Ví dụ ứng dụng trong tính lương: Nhân viên có chức vụ “Trưởng phòng” VÀ số ngày công lớn hơn 25 sẽ được hưởng thêm 1.000.000 VNĐ.
=IF(AND(C2="Trưởng phòng", E2>25), 1000000, 0)
Hàm IFERROR – “Bảo hiểm” cho công thức tính lương
Hàm IFERROR giúp bạn xử lý lỗi trong công thức bằng cách trả về một giá trị cụ thể (thường là 0 hoặc N/A) thay vì hiển thị các thông báo lỗi khó hiểu như #DIV/0!, #N/A, #VALUE! khi công thức gặp vấn đề.
- Cú pháp:
=IFERROR(công_thức, giá_trị_nếu_lỗi) - Ví dụ ứng dụng trong tính lương: Nếu công thức tính lương bị lỗi, thay vì hiển thị lỗi, bạn muốn ô đó hiển thị 0.
=IFERROR(Lương_cơ_bản * Hệ_số_lương, 0)
Hàm IF lồng nhau – Giải quyết bài toán đa điều kiện phức tạp
Khi có nhiều hơn hai trường hợp cần xử lý (tức là nhiều hơn một điều kiện), bạn sẽ cần sử dụng hàm IF lồng nhau. Điều này đặc biệt hữu ích khi tính thuế thu nhập cá nhân theo các bậc khác nhau hoặc phân loại lương theo cấp độ.
- Cú pháp:
=IF(điều_kiện1, giá_trị_A, IF(điều_kiện2, giá_trị_B, IF(điều_kiện3, giá_trị_C, ...))) - Ví dụ ứng dụng trong tính lương: Tính thưởng hiệu suất theo KPI. Nếu điểm KPI trên 90 là thưởng 2.000.000, từ 70-90 là 1.000.000, dưới 70 là 500.000. Để tối ưu việc đánh giá này, bạn có thể tham khảo thêm về cách tính kpi cho sale để áp dụng vào bảng lương.
=IF(B2>90, 2000000, IF(B2>=70, 1000000, 500000))
Hàm IF lồng nhau trong Excel để tính lương
Nhóm hàm COUNT – Đếm số liệu hiệu quả
Các hàm COUNT rất hữu ích để thống kê số ngày công, số lần đi muộn hoặc số lượng nhân viên đạt tiêu chí nào đó.
- COUNT (Đếm ô chứa số): Đếm số ô trong một phạm vi chứa giá trị số.
- Cú pháp:
=COUNT(giá_trị1, [giá_trị2], ...) - Lưu ý: Hàm COUNT chỉ đếm các ô chứa số, bỏ qua ô chứa chữ hoặc ô trống.
- Cú pháp:
- COUNTIF (Đếm ô theo 1 điều kiện): Đếm số ô trong một phạm vi thỏa mãn một điều kiện nhất định.
- Cú pháp:
=COUNTIF(phạm_vi, tiêu_chí) - Ví dụ: Đếm số nhân viên có số ngày công lớn hơn 22.
=COUNTIF(E2:E100, ">22")
- Cú pháp:
- COUNTIFS (Đếm ô theo nhiều điều kiện): Tương tự COUNTIF nhưng áp dụng được đồng thời nhiều điều kiện.
- Cú pháp:
=COUNTIFS(phạm_vi_tiêu_chí1, tiêu_chí1, [phạm_vi_tiêu_chí2, tiêu_chí2], ...) - Ví dụ: Đếm số nhân viên nữ có số ngày công trên 20.
=COUNTIFS(C2:C100, "Nữ", E2:E100, ">20")
- Cú pháp:
- COUNTA (Đếm ô không trống): Đếm số lượng ô không trống trong một phạm vi hoặc danh sách các ô riêng lẻ.
- Cú pháp:
=COUNTA(giá_trị1, [giá_trị2], ...) - Ví dụ: Đếm tổng số nhân viên có dữ liệu (không phải ô trống) trong cột Tên.
=COUNTA(B2:B100)
- Cú pháp:
Hàm VLOOKUP – “Mắt thần” tra cứu dữ liệu lương
Hàm VLOOKUP là hàm tìm kiếm và truy vấn dữ liệu mạnh mẽ, giúp bạn tra cứu một giá trị trong cột đầu tiên của một bảng và trả về giá trị tương ứng từ một cột khác trong cùng hàng. Đây là một hàm cực kỳ hữu ích khi bạn muốn tự động lấy thông tin như lương cơ bản, hệ số lương, chức vụ từ một bảng dữ liệu riêng.
- Cú pháp:
=VLOOKUP(giá_trị_tìm_kiếm, vùng_dữ_liệu, số_thứ_tự_cột_lấy_giá_trị, [kiểu_tìm_kiếm]) - Ví dụ ứng dụng trong tính lương: Bạn có một bảng lương tham chiếu chứa chức vụ và lương cơ bản. Bạn muốn tra cứu lương cơ bản của nhân viên dựa vào chức vụ của họ. Để tận dụng hàm này, bạn có thể tham khảo thêm cách sử dụng hàm VLOOKUP để tính lương trong Excel chi tiết.
=VLOOKUP(B2, Bảng_Tham_Chiếu_Lương!A:B, 2, FALSE)(Với B2 là ô chứa chức vụ, Bảng_Tham_Chiếu_Lương!A:B là vùng dữ liệu, 2 là cột thứ 2 chứa lương cơ bản, FALSE để tìm kiếm chính xác).
Nhóm hàm SUM – Tính tổng linh hoạt
Các hàm SUM là nền tảng để tính tổng các khoản thu nhập, khấu trừ, hoặc tổng lương thực nhận.
- SUM (Tính tổng đơn giản): Tính tổng các giá trị số bất kỳ hoặc trong một phạm vi xác định.
- Cú pháp:
=SUM(số1, [số2], ...)hoặc=SUM(phạm_vi) - Ví dụ:
=SUM(F2:H2)(Tính tổng lương cơ bản, phụ cấp, thưởng của một nhân viên).
- Cú pháp:
- SUMIF (Tính tổng có điều kiện): Tính tổng các giá trị số trong một phạm vi thỏa mãn một điều kiện nhất định.
- Cú pháp:
=SUMIF(phạm_vi, tiêu_chí, [phạm_vi_tính_tổng]) - Ví dụ: Tính tổng lương của tất cả nhân viên thuộc phòng “Kinh doanh”.
=SUMIF(D2:D100, "Kinh doanh", H2:H100)(Với D là cột Phòng ban, H là cột Lương thực nhận).
- Cú pháp:
- SUMIFS (Tính tổng với nhiều điều kiện): Tương tự SUMIF nhưng áp dụng được đồng thời nhiều điều kiện.
- Cú pháp:
=SUMIFS(phạm_vi_tính_tổng, phạm_vi_tiêu_chí1, tiêu_chí1, [phạm_vi_tiêu_chí2, tiêu_chí2], ...) - Ví dụ: Tính tổng lương của nhân viên nam thuộc phòng “Kinh doanh”.
=SUMIFS(H2:H100, C2:C100, "Nam", D2:D100, "Kinh doanh")(Với H là cột Lương thực nhận, C là cột Giới tính, D là cột Phòng ban).
- Cú pháp:
Alt: Bảng tính lương Excel minh họa sự kết hợp của các hàm để tự động hóa và tăng hiệu quả trong nghiệp vụ tính toán tiền lương.
Các hàm xử lý thời gian – Quản lý công, ca chính xác
Để tính toán chính xác ngày công, số giờ làm thêm, hay các yếu tố liên quan đến thời gian làm việc, các hàm sau đây sẽ rất hữu ích:
- DATE(year, month, day): Tạo một giá trị ngày tháng xác định.
- YEAR(serial_number): Trích xuất số năm từ một giá trị ngày tháng.
- MONTH(serial_number): Trích xuất số tháng từ một giá trị ngày tháng.
- DAY(serial_number): Trích xuất số ngày từ một giá trị ngày tháng.
- HOUR(serial_number): Trích xuất số giờ từ một giá trị thời gian.
- MINUTE(serial_number): Trích xuất số phút từ một giá trị thời gian.
Ví dụ, bạn có thể sử dụng hàm DAY để xác định số ngày trong một tháng, hoặc kết hợp các hàm HOUR, MINUTE để tính toán số giờ làm thêm dựa trên thời gian vào/ra.
Kết luận
Hy vọng qua bài viết này, bạn đã nắm được cách tính lương trong Excel cùng với các hàm và công thức quan trọng nhất để xây dựng một bảng lương tự động và hiệu quả. Việc áp dụng thành thạo những thủ thuật này không chỉ giúp đội ngũ nhân sự và kế toán tiết kiệm thời gian, công sức mà còn nâng cao độ chính xác, giảm thiểu sai sót đáng kể.
Nếu bạn đang tìm kiếm giải pháp tối ưu hơn nữa, hãy cân nhắc tham khảo các phần mềm tính lương tự động chuyên nghiệp. Chúng sẽ giúp bạn xử lý các nghiệp vụ phức tạp hơn, tích hợp với các hệ thống quản lý khác và đảm bảo tuân thủ các quy định pháp luật một cách dễ dàng. Dù vậy, Excel vẫn luôn là nền tảng vững chắc để bạn hiểu rõ các nguyên tắc và tự tin quản lý lương một cách linh hoạt.